Assessment and Planning: Uptitude conducts a comprehensive assessment of the client's existing data environment, goals, business needs and requirements. This entails a deep dive into the current data volumes, data types, and performance metrics. Drawing insights from this assessment, Uptitude crafts a detailed plan delineating the objectives, timeline, and necessary resources for the transformation journey.
Data Profiling and Preprocessing: Uptitude undertakes thorough data profiling to scrutinize the structure, quality, and dependencies of the client's data. This step involves identifying and rectifying any inconsistencies, redundancies, or anomalies in the data.
Uptitude defines the analytical techniques and methodologies that will be used to derive insights from the data, determines the types of visualisations that will effectively communicate the findings to stakeholders, and plans the structure and flow of the analysis and visualisation. - Planning service works with specific services

- Quality assurance (QA) and testing for data analytics solutions on Microsoft Azure and Power Platform involve verifying data integrity, functionality, performance, security, compatibility, regression, and user acceptance. This ensures accuracy, reliability, and compliance with business needs. QA verifies data processing pipelines, workflows, and visualisations, while performance testing assesses system responsiveness and scalability. Security testing confirms protection against breaches and compliance with standards. Compatibility testing ensures consistent user experience across platforms. User acceptance testing involves stakeholders to validate alignment with requirements. These practices are crucial for maintaining the quality and effectiveness of data-driven solutions, ensuring their success in driving business objectives on Azure and Power Platform.

Fighting climate change
Uptitude encourages telecommuting, public transportation, and EV and cycle-to-work schemes to reduce personal transportation. The company offsets its emissions by partnering with Tree App, which plants trees for every ton of CO2 emitted (520 trees planted, 1040 sq.m. of land reforested). Uptitude minimizes waste and creates a greener workplace through paperless operations, reusable utensils, and lunch options made from surplus vegetables from Odd Box. The company regularly reviews and updates its processes and invests in technology solutions that promote sustainable practices.
We believe in the power of innovation to drive positive change. That's why in 2024 we launched the development of Cottile, a project designed as our commitment to becoming a carbon-negative business and upholding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) principles.
As a carbon-negative initiative, Cottile goes beyond neutrality by actively removing more carbon dioxide from the atmosphere than it emits, by transforming agricultural waste, such as cotton stalks from Indian farms, and recycled plastic bottles into innovative products like sound insulating panels, furniture and decorative planters.
